Schober was a German piece of straw in Nuremberg . For the term bundle or sheaf, the term die Schütt was often used (bills, statistics). The bulk or bulk straw was a bundle of bound, threshed (not broken, Upper Bavarian the Schütt) long straw.

  • 1 stack = 60 bundles / sheaves of straw
  • 1 Schöberlein = 10 bundles / sheaves of straw

For Austria :

  • 1 sickling = 2–8 sheaves
  • 1 dock = 8–15 sheaves
  • Lower Styria : 1 Huntas = 24–25 Schöber / Schober hay
